Financial regulation refers to rules and laws that govern the financial industry to promote stability, transparency, and fairness.

Key Features

  • Licensing and supervision of financial institutions
  • Capital requirements
  • Consumer protection
  • Market integrity
  • Risk management

Pros

  • Promotes financial stability
  • Protects consumers from fraud and abuse
  • Ensures fair and transparent markets
  • Helps prevent financial crises

Cons

  • Can be complex and difficult to enforce uniformly
  • May stifle innovation in the financial sector
  • Can lead to unintended consequences
